Closing Bell: Nutrien Ltd down on Tuesday (NTR)

Automated Summaries - The Globe and Mail - Tue Apr 30, 4:02PM CDT

In trading today, shares of Nutrien Ltd opened at $73.75 and closed at $72.59. Intraday prices ranged from a low of $72.59 to a high of $73.92.

Share prices dipped -1.92% from the previous day's close of $74.01.

During the day across North America, the TSX Composite closed -1.35% at 21714.54, the S&P 500 closed 0.32% at 5116.17, the Dow Jones Industrial Average closed 0.38% at 38386.09 and the Nasdaq Composite closed 0.35% at 15983.08.

Nutrien Ltd has list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ange (TSX) under the ticker NTR.

Trading volume was 892,401 on 4,117 total trades, with an average volume of 996,038 over 5 days.

The TSX overall saw 1,288 price advancers against 3,926 declines and 104 unchanged.

During the prior 52 weeks, NTR.TO has traded as high as $94.88 (May 01,2023) and low as $64.89 (February 14,2024). Moreover, the shares have dipped -22.77% in the last 52 weeks, while in 2024, they have lost -2.76%.

It announced a 0.54 dividend on February 21/24, with an March 27/24 ex-date and April 11/24 pay day.

Following today's trading, Nutrien Ltd has a market capitalization of $36.60 billion on a float of 494,583 shares outstanding. Its annual EPS is $2.53.

Nutrien Ltd is a TSX Agricultural Inputs company headquartered in Saskatoon, CAN.

Nutrien Ltd is holding an average recommendation of "Moderate Buy" from 21.00 analysts according to Zacks. Currently, there are 14 buy ratings, 2 sell ratings and 5 hold ratings for the stock.
